Infection Control

Infection prevention is everyone’s responsibility, as is providing clean and safe care within a healthcare organisation. Robust infection prevention practice is easier to introduce than management of any problem, and will sustainably reduce infection rates.

The minimum requirements of any healthcare organisation are:

  • A culture of zero tolerance to Healthcare Associated Infections (HCAI)
  • Recognition that HCAI is everyone’s responsibility
  • Robust assurance for HCAI
  • A dynamic and visible Infection Prevention and Control Team

The aim of the infection prevention and control service is to promote as safe an environment as possible for staff, patients and visitors. This is so that the risk of contamination and cross-infection are kept to a minimum.
